A hand-coloured print of the French frigate 'La Serieuse' being sunk by the British fleet during the Battle of the Nile On 1 August 1798, ships of the Royal Navy under Admiral Nelson defeated the French fleet in the Battle of the Nile. News of the victory reached a delighted London in October. The darkened condition of this print, which has been framed and has suffered from light exposure, is testimony to the country’s eagerness to celebrate Nelson’s victory.
